Linux学习——第2章 Linux系统安装(1)

第2章 Linux系统安装

2-1 虚拟机的安装

(1)VMware简介

        VMware是一个虚拟PC的软件,可以在现有的操作系统上虚拟出一个新的硬件环境,相当于模拟出一台新的PC,以此来实现在一台机器上真正同时运行两个独立的操作系统。

(2)VMware主要特点:

        不需要分区或重新开机就能在同一台PC上使用两个以上的操作系统;

        本机系统可以与虚拟机系统网络通信;

        可以设定并且随时修改虚拟机操作系统的硬件环境。

(3)安装VMware

        运行程序,逐步安装即可,不要安装到C盘。

2-2 虚拟机的使用

(1)新建虚拟机

        点击“创建新的虚拟机”

        选择“典型安装”,安装操作系统有三种安装方式:

        但第二种是简化安装,安装过程会自动,是虚拟机提供的功能,真实机上没有这个功能,无法学习安装过程;安装是最小安装,不符合学习要求。一般选第三个。

        选择Linux版本:

        命名虚拟机并选择安装位置:

        指定磁盘容量:

        最后点击完成即可。

(2)虚拟机硬件设置

        点击创建好的虚拟机,可以看到虚拟机的硬件设备,点击可以对其进行设置。

        内存一般使用推荐的1GB:

        可以设置处理器的个数和核数:

         选择“虚拟化Intel VT-x/EPT或AMD-V/RVI”,可以把真实CPU的性能映射到虚拟机里,在虚拟机运行大量数据时可以使虚拟机性能更强大,但会严重占用真实CPU资源。

        可以添加新的硬盘:

        CD/DVD中需要在开机时选中“已连接”,否则虚拟机检测不到光盘。

(3)虚拟机网络设置

        虚拟机安装后会增加两个网络连接:

        如果未设置IP,可使用“vi /etc/sysconfig/network-scripts/ifcfg-eth8”命令将“ONBOOT=”后的值修改为yes。

①设置NAT网络配置项

         网络连接选择“桥接”,虚拟机和真实机通信采用真实的本地网卡,优点是配置简单,选择“桥接”后就可以通信,缺点是虚拟机会占用真实机的网段的一个IP。选择“NAT”,虚拟机利用VMnet8虚拟网卡和真实机通信,选择“仅主机”,虚拟机利用VMnet1虚拟网卡和真实机通信,选择“NAT”和“仅主机”,虚拟机只能和自己的真实机进行通信,不能跟局域网内的其他网络设备通信。选择“NAT”,虚拟机可以上网,“仅主机”不能上网只能本地使用。

        选择NAT模式。

②在VMware Workstation中“编辑—虚拟网络编辑器”:

③查看linux的ip

        可以使用命令vim /etc/sysconf/network-scripts/ifcfg-eth0设置ip:

        注意要取消dhcp设置:

        使用“service network restart”命令重启网络服务

         可以使用“dhclient”命令自动获取IP地址。

(4)虚拟机使用技巧

        快照:

        创建快照后会将当前状态保存起来。当虚拟机出现问题时可以在快照管理器恢复到某个快照状态:

        克隆:

        把当前虚拟机状态克隆出一模一样的另外一个虚拟机。

        可以选择克隆当前状态或克隆快照:

        可以选择克隆方法:

         删除原始镜像,链接克隆的镜像无法使用,完整克隆的镜像可以使用。

(5)安装vmware Tools:

①选择虚拟机à客户机à安装/升级vmware Tools。

②进入CentOS系统,装载CD:

mount /dev/cdrom /media

③拷贝、解压

cp /media/VMwareTools-9.9.2-2496486.tar.gz /tmp/

cd /tmp/

tar -zxf VMwareTools-9.9.2-2496486.tar.gz

④安装

cd vmware-tools-distrib/

./vmware-install.pl

        根据提示安装。

        如果找不到perl 语言编译器:

yum install perl

perl -v

⑤卸载CD-ROM

cd /

umount /media

2-3 系统分区

(1)磁盘分区

        磁盘分区是使用分区编辑器(partition editor)在磁盘上分几个逻辑部分。碟片一旦划分成数个分区,不同类的目录与文件可以存储进不同的分区。

        分区类型(适用于Linux、Windows):

                主分区:最多4个

                扩展分区:

                        最多1个

                        主分区加扩展分区最多4个

                        不能写入数据,只能包含逻辑分区

                逻辑分区

         主分区数目是由硬盘结构限制的,硬盘被分成等大小的扇区,每个扇区是512个字节,446个字节用来记录启动信息,剩下的64个字节进行分区表示,每16个字节表示一个分区,所以最多只能表示4个分区。

        扩展分区用来突破主分区限制。

        Windows用作为字母做盘符,A、B为软驱盘符,C为主分区盘符,所以逻辑分区最多有23个。

(2)格式化

        格式化(高级格式化)又称为逻辑格式化,它是指根据用户选定的文件系统(FAT16、FAT32、NTFS、EXT2、EXT3、EXT4等),在磁盘的特定区域写入特定数据,在分区中划出一片用于存放文件分配表、目录等用于文件管理的磁盘空间。

        格式化会清空数据,但格式化的根本目的是为了写入文件系统。

        Windows支持FAT16、FAT32、NTFS :

        FAT16最大只支持2GB的分区;

        FAT32单个文件大小不能超过4GB,分区大小最大16T;

        NTFS支持更大的分区、更大的单个文件大小。

        Linux支持EXT2、EXT3、EXT4。

        格式化做的工作:

        ①将分区分隔成等大小的数据块(block),每个数据块默认大小为4KB,数据块是存储文件的最小空间。

        ②在分区列表中建立二维表格,记录文件ID号(i node)、修改时间、权限、文件保存位置。

        当有用户访问文件时,先查文件分区表,匹配权限,如果权限匹配让用户今天,权限不匹配直接拒绝。当有用户读取文件时,将几个块中的数据拼凑成文件。

 (3)硬件设备文件名

        Windows:分区—格式化—分配盘符。

        Linux:分区—格式化—给每一个分区起一个设备文件名—分配盘符。

        硬件的文件名称为硬件设备文件名。

        “/”代表根目录,根目录下为一级目录,一级目录下为二级目录。

        “dev”保存所有硬件设备文件,每一个硬件都有一个设备文件名称(Linux自己检测)。

        分区设备文件名:

        /dev/hda1(IDE硬盘接口);

        /dev/sda1(SCSI硬盘接口、SATA硬盘接口)。

        hd/sd[硬盘][分区]

        IDE接口(光驱):理论最大传输速度133MB/s。

        SCSI接口(老式服务器):理论最大传输速度200 MB/s。

        SATA接口(串口):SATA3理论最大传输速度500MB/s。

         逻辑分区从5开始。

(4)挂载

        Linux中盘符称为挂载点。用目录作为盘符。绝大部分目录都可以作为单独的分区,部分目录必须与根目录在同一个分区。

        必须分区:/(根分区)

        推荐分区:swap分区(交换分区,内存2倍,不超过2GB)

        swap分区(虚拟内存,一种文件系统类型),当真实内存不够用时,可以拿swap分区中的内存空间当内存使用。如果真实内存不超过4G,swap分区为内存的2倍;Eugene内存大于4G,swap分区跟内存一样大。实验环境下不超过2G。

        boot分区是第一个分区(即使不是第一个分的),不分boot分区,boot分区会与根分区在一个硬盘空间,当根分区写满数据时系统就会无法启动。

        给根目录指定单独硬盘空间,也可以给boot、home指定单独硬盘空间。如果往home中写入数据, 从Linux上来看,该数据属于跟下的home下的数据,在硬盘空间上来看相当于写到了独立的自己的存储空间,没有和跟放在同一个存储空间。

        好处:根分区写满不会影响boot、home分区大小,home分区写满不会影响根分区大小,更方便管理。

        把盘符和分区连接在一起的过程称为挂载,把目录称为挂载点。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值